時間:2015/6/28來源:IT貓撲網(wǎng)作者:網(wǎng)管聯(lián)盟我要評論(0)
在管理網(wǎng)絡(luò)的過程中,遇到各式各樣稀奇古怪的故障現(xiàn)象,幾乎是一件不可避免的事情。如何快速解決這些網(wǎng)絡(luò)故障,一直是每一位網(wǎng)絡(luò)管理員需要認真學習的"課題"。其實,對各類故障按照原因、排查方法、解決思路進行分門別類地總結(jié),日后善于利用這些總結(jié)出來的經(jīng)驗,就能高效解決網(wǎng)絡(luò)故障了,F(xiàn)在,本文就從網(wǎng)絡(luò)協(xié)議出發(fā),來對一些稀奇故障的解決進行解讀,希望大家能從中獲得一些啟發(fā)!
1、重置TCP/IP狀態(tài),排除補丁安裝后不能上網(wǎng)故障
在Windows XP較低版本的系統(tǒng)環(huán)境中,上網(wǎng)下載信息時,速度可能不會很快,這主要是對應系統(tǒng)對TCP/IP上網(wǎng)連接數(shù)進行了限制。為了盡可能地提高下載速度,很多人都會及時更新SP3補丁,同時安裝能夠修改TCP/IP上網(wǎng)連接數(shù)的補丁程序,以便讓TCP/IP上網(wǎng)連接數(shù)達到最大的數(shù)值?墒牵谶M行這種安裝、更新相關(guān)補丁程序操作后,我們再次嘗試上網(wǎng)訪問時,可能會遭遇無法上網(wǎng)訪問的故障現(xiàn)象,這種現(xiàn)象與平時遇到的不能上網(wǎng)故障幾乎一模一樣,如果我們不熟悉故障產(chǎn)生原因的話,很容易在排除故障的過程中多走彎路。
其實,在安裝、更新相關(guān)補丁程序后,系統(tǒng)之所以不能上網(wǎng),很可能是系統(tǒng)的TCP/IP協(xié)議受到了破壞,造成了該網(wǎng)絡(luò)協(xié)議無法正常處理網(wǎng)絡(luò)信號;并且TCP/IP協(xié)議的工作狀態(tài)要是受到破壞的話,通常會有下面的癥狀:本地連接狀態(tài)信息一片空白,使用ping命令測試127.0.0.1地址時,會出現(xiàn)類似"unable to contact IP driver"這樣的錯誤,執(zhí)行"ipconfig /all"命令來嘗試獲取本地系統(tǒng)的IP地址時,系統(tǒng)也會返回"an internal error occurred"之類的提示信息。為此,當我們自己的計算機遇到不能上網(wǎng)的故障現(xiàn)象時,可以進行上面的測試、確認操作,一旦發(fā)現(xiàn)在不能上網(wǎng)的時候同時出現(xiàn)上面的故障現(xiàn)象時,那就說明補丁安裝操作已經(jīng)破壞了TCP/IP協(xié)議的正常工作狀態(tài)。為了解決不能上網(wǎng)故障現(xiàn)象,我們可以按照下面的操作,來將TCP/IP協(xié)議重置到初始工作狀態(tài),之后再正確設(shè)置好相關(guān)的上網(wǎng)參數(shù)就可以了:
首先在本地系統(tǒng)依次單擊"開始"/"設(shè)置"/"網(wǎng)絡(luò)連接"命令,在彈出的網(wǎng)絡(luò)連接列表窗口中,選中目標本地連接圖標,并用鼠標右鍵單擊該圖標,從右鍵菜單中點選"屬性"命令,打開目標本地連接屬性設(shè)置界面;
其次在該設(shè)置界面的"常規(guī)"頁面中,選中TCP/IP協(xié)議選項,再單擊"卸載"按鈕(如圖1所示),之后重新單擊"添加"按鈕,將TCP/IP協(xié)議重新安裝一遍,這樣一來TCP/IP協(xié)議的工作狀態(tài)就能恢復正常了。
當然,要是在重置TCP/IP協(xié)議狀態(tài)后,仍然還不能解決無法上網(wǎng)故障現(xiàn)象時,那很有可能是系統(tǒng)的tcpip.sys文件受到了損壞。此時,我們可以從局域網(wǎng)中找到一臺能夠正常上網(wǎng)的計算機,并進入該系統(tǒng)的"Windows\system32\drivers"文件夾窗口,將其中的tcpip.sys文件拷貝到本地系統(tǒng)的相同文件夾窗口中,最后重新啟動一下本地計算機系統(tǒng),這么一來我們就能成功解決補丁安裝后不能上網(wǎng)的故障現(xiàn)象了。
2、關(guān)閉NetBios模式,排除網(wǎng)絡(luò)訪問間歇掉線故障
在局域網(wǎng)中進行共享訪問時,我們有時會遇到這樣一種比較奇怪的故障現(xiàn)象,那就是共享網(wǎng)絡(luò)訪問在本次是正常的,可是下次重新啟動系統(tǒng)后,共享網(wǎng)絡(luò)訪問就不正常了,再次重新啟動系統(tǒng)時,說不定這種故障現(xiàn)象又能自動消失了,為什么會出現(xiàn)這種稀奇的故障現(xiàn)象呢,我們又該如何避免這種故障現(xiàn)象呢?
在排除網(wǎng)絡(luò)連接物理線路接觸不良因素外,我們需要對故障計算機的NetBios協(xié)議狀態(tài)進行檢查,因為共享網(wǎng)絡(luò)訪問可以采取兩種協(xié)議模式來完成,一種是Direct hosting協(xié)議模式,另外一種是NetBios協(xié)議模式;當以Direct hosting協(xié)議模式進行共享網(wǎng)絡(luò)時,系統(tǒng)可以直接進行共享文件傳輸操作,而以NetBios協(xié)議模式進行共享網(wǎng)絡(luò)時,系統(tǒng)需要使用137網(wǎng)絡(luò)端口來解析目標主機名稱,使用138網(wǎng)絡(luò)端口來傳遞通信數(shù)據(jù)包,使用139網(wǎng)絡(luò)端口來傳輸具體的共享文件;為提高共享訪問效率,Windows XP以上版本系統(tǒng)默認選用Direct hosting協(xié)議模式進行工作,但同時也集成了NetBios協(xié)議模式。不過,要是我們啟用了NetBios協(xié)議模式時,Windows系統(tǒng)會自動使用綁定在網(wǎng)卡設(shè)備上的第一個IP地址,如果這個IP地址與目標共享資源所在主機的IP地址不同屬一個網(wǎng)段時,自然就會出現(xiàn)共享訪問掉線的故障了;而且,每次啟動計算機系統(tǒng)后,Windows系統(tǒng)會隨機選用協(xié)議模式,這么一來就會出現(xiàn)本次共享訪問正常、下次共享訪問不正常的間歇掉線故障了。
為了排除共享網(wǎng)絡(luò)訪問間歇掉線故障,我們可以按照下面的操作步驟來關(guān)閉NetBios協(xié)議,以便強制Windows系統(tǒng)自動使用Direct hosting協(xié)議模式進行共享網(wǎng)絡(luò)訪問操作:
首先打開本地計算機系統(tǒng)的"開始"菜單,從中依次點選"設(shè)置"/"網(wǎng)絡(luò)連接"/"本地連接"命令,彈出本地連接屬性設(shè)置界面,在該界面的常規(guī)選項設(shè)置頁面中,選中TCP/IP協(xié)議選項,同時單擊"屬性"按鈕,打開TCP/IP協(xié)議的屬性設(shè)置窗口;
其次單擊該設(shè)置窗口中的"高級"按鈕,進入高級TCP/IP協(xié)議選項對話框,用鼠標點選其中的"WINS"選項卡,打開如圖2所示的選項設(shè)置頁面,在該頁面的"NetBios設(shè)置"位置處,檢查TCP/IP協(xié)議上的NetBios工作模式是否處于選中狀態(tài),要是發(fā)現(xiàn)該模式已經(jīng)被正常啟用時,我們必須及時選中"禁用TCP/IP上的NetBios"功能選項,最后點擊"確定"按鈕結(jié)束設(shè)置操作,這樣一來本地計算機系統(tǒng)日后進行共享網(wǎng)絡(luò)訪問時,就會始終使用Direct hosting協(xié)議模式進行共享網(wǎng)絡(luò)訪問了,在這種模式下就不會出現(xiàn)網(wǎng)絡(luò)訪問間歇掉線故障了。
3、恢復Winsock設(shè)置,排除系統(tǒng)各種潛在網(wǎng)絡(luò)錯誤
筆者曾經(jīng)遭遇一則不能上網(wǎng)故障,故障發(fā)生時筆者看到系統(tǒng)任務(wù)欄中的本地連接圖標狀態(tài)正常,同時能看到有發(fā)送、接受數(shù)據(jù)包,可就是不能訪問到網(wǎng)絡(luò)內(nèi)容。檢查故障計算機的網(wǎng)卡信號燈時,發(fā)現(xiàn)網(wǎng)卡設(shè)備的信號燈亮雖然處于點亮狀態(tài),但是很長時間一直沒有閃爍,而信號燈不閃爍就說明網(wǎng)卡設(shè)備沒有數(shù)據(jù)交換行為發(fā)生。難道是物理連接線路出現(xiàn)了問題?筆者立即使用專業(yè)工具來測試物理線路的連通性,測試結(jié)果表明物理線路一切正常。后來,筆者又檢查了TCP/IP設(shè)置、IE瀏覽器設(shè)置,發(fā)現(xiàn)都沒有問題,那究竟是什么原因造成計算機不能上網(wǎng)呢?在毫無頭緒的情況下,筆者不得已上網(wǎng)搜索了相關(guān)網(wǎng)絡(luò)故障解決方案,偶然發(fā)現(xiàn)系統(tǒng)的Winsock設(shè)置不正確的話,可能會造成計算機系統(tǒng)出現(xiàn)各種隱性網(wǎng)絡(luò)錯誤,這些錯誤往往會引發(fā)系統(tǒng)上網(wǎng)故障。因此,當我們嘗試各種方法不能解決無法上網(wǎng)故障時,可以考慮恢復一下系統(tǒng)的Winsock設(shè)置,或許Winsock設(shè)置恢復到原始態(tài)后,各種潛在的網(wǎng)絡(luò)錯誤就能自動消失了,到時無法上網(wǎng)故障也就能自然消失了,下面是恢復Winsock設(shè)置的具體操作步驟:
首先在故障計算機系統(tǒng)桌面逐一點擊"開始"/"運行"命令,彈出系統(tǒng)運行文本框,輸入"cmd"字符串命令,單擊"確定"按鈕后,打開系統(tǒng)的MS-DOS命令行窗口;
其次在命令行窗口的命令提示符下,輸入字符串命令"netsh winsock reset"(如圖3所示),單擊回車鍵后,故障計算機系統(tǒng)會立即對Winsock的設(shè)置狀態(tài)進行自動恢復,一旦恢復任務(wù)結(jié)束后,再重新啟動一下故障計算機系統(tǒng),此時再進行上網(wǎng)測試操作時,我們或許就會發(fā)現(xiàn)不能上網(wǎng)的故障現(xiàn)象已經(jīng)自動消失了。
4、關(guān)閉調(diào)諧功能,排除網(wǎng)絡(luò)下載傳輸速度不快故障
在Windows Vista以上版本系統(tǒng)環(huán)境下,我們在借助網(wǎng)絡(luò)通道下載或傳輸一些大"尺寸"的數(shù)據(jù)文件時,會看到網(wǎng)絡(luò)傳輸或下載速度明顯偏慢,而Windows XP系統(tǒng)使用相同的網(wǎng)絡(luò)通道進行文件傳輸或下載操作時,速度卻很迅速,那么為什么會出現(xiàn)這樣奇怪的故障現(xiàn)象呢,我們該采取什么辦法來進行應對呢?
一般來說,造成網(wǎng)絡(luò)下載傳輸速度不快的原因,主要有上網(wǎng)參數(shù)設(shè)置不正確、局域網(wǎng)發(fā)生通道堵塞、網(wǎng)絡(luò)病毒發(fā)作等方面;在對這些方面的因素進行排查后,如果還無法提高網(wǎng)絡(luò)傳輸或下載速度時,那問題很可能是TCP/IP協(xié)議的自動調(diào)諧功能影響了大容量文件的傳輸性能,因為該功能在網(wǎng)絡(luò)傳輸過程中會不斷對上網(wǎng)信號傳輸性能進行調(diào)整,頻繁調(diào)整自然會影響傳輸速度或下載速度。此時,我們可以按照下面的操作來嘗試將TCP/IP協(xié)議的自動調(diào)諧功能關(guān)閉掉:
首先以系統(tǒng)管理員身份登錄進入Windows Vista以上版本系統(tǒng),打開對應系統(tǒng)桌面上的"開始"菜單,從中依次點選"程序"、"附件"、"命令提示符"選項,同時用鼠標右鍵單擊"命令提示符"選項,再從右鍵菜單中單擊"以管理員身份運行"選項,此時系統(tǒng)屏幕會自動彈出MS-DOS命令行工作窗口;
其次在MS-DOS命令行工作窗口,執(zhí)行"netsh int tcp set global autotuninglevel=disable"字符串命令,當系統(tǒng)屏幕返回如圖4所示的提示信息時,那就意味著TCP/IP協(xié)議的自動調(diào)諧功能被臨時停用了,在這種狀態(tài)下再嘗試傳輸或下載大"尺寸"文件時,連接速度可能就明顯加快了。
關(guān)鍵詞標簽:加速網(wǎng)絡(luò),關(guān)閉調(diào)諧功能
相關(guān)閱讀
熱門文章 路由器地址大全-各品牌路由設(shè)置地址各品牌的ADSL與路由器出廠默認IP、帳號、密Nslookup命令詳解-域名DNS診斷站長裝備:十大網(wǎng)站管理員服務(wù)器工具軟件
人氣排行 各品牌的ADSL與路由器出廠默認IP、帳號、密碼路由器地址大全-各品牌路由設(shè)置地址騰達路由器怎么設(shè)置?騰達路由器設(shè)置教程ADSL雙線負載均衡設(shè)置詳細圖文教程路由表說明(詳解route print)網(wǎng)管員實際工作的一天用此方法讓2M帶寬下載速度達到250K/S左右網(wǎng)管必會!了解交換機控制端口流量